In this issue of Veterinary Clinics: Exotic Animal Practice, guest editor Dr. Alyssa Scagnelli brings her considerable expertise to the topic of Updates in Internal Medicine. Top experts in the field provide an in-depth update on internal medicine of zoological species, with emphasis on companion zoological animals. Articles include relevant anatomy and physiology, laying a foundational understanding for diagnostics and treatment, and provide a systems-based review and update of clinical conditions across a range of species.
  • Contains 13 relevant, practice-oriented topics including cutaneous manifestations of internal disease; lower urinary disorders of exotic animal species; blood pressure and hypertension of exotic animals; toxicology of zoological companion animals; pet reptile infectious disease; expanding the role of vitamin D in exotic animal health; and more
  • Provides in-depth clinical reviews on updates in internal medicine, offering actionable insights for clinical practice
  • Presents the latest information on this timely, focused topic under the leadership of experienced editors in the field. Authors synthesize and distill the latest research and practice guidelines to create clinically significant, topic-based reviews
